O PROJEKCIE
OpenLinker.
Open-source'owa platforma orkiestracji e-commerce dla agencji deweloperskich, które wolą posiadać fundament niż wynajmować go.
CO TO JEST
Plumbing channel-managera, otwarty kod.
OpenLinker synchronizuje zamówienia, magazyn i wystawienia między sklepem a marketplace'ami, na których sprzedajesz. Działa na Twoim hostingu. Apache 2.0. Built around hexagonal core + plugin SDK — adaptery kompilują się przeciwko stabilnemu kontraktowi.
FAKTY
Suche liczby.
- Status
- Alpha · pre-1.0
- Licencja
- Apache 2.0
- Rozpoczęcie
- Październik 2024
- Commitów na main
- 957+
- Działa dzisiaj
- Allegro + PrestaShop
- W toku
- Subiekt nexo + InPost
- Maintainer
- Piotr Swierzy
- Tech stack
- TypeScript · NestJS · React · PostgreSQL · Redis · Docker
KRÓTKA HISTORIA
Trzecia opcja.
Channel managery typu BaseLinker, ChannelEngine, ChannelAdvisor pokrywają większość scenariuszy multichannel — w zamian za miesięczną opłatę per zamówienie i pełne władanie nad Twoimi danymi. Custom skrypty to druga opcja: pełna kontrola, ale każdy projekt zaczyna się od zera.
OpenLinker jest trzecią opcją: open-source'owy fundament, który możesz sklonować, rozszerzyć, zhostować i dostosować — w tej samej skali co najlepszy SaaS, z taką samą elastycznością co custom build.
Projekt jest w fazie alpha. Pre-1.0. Pierwsze publiczne wydanie jest w przygotowaniu. Build w otwartym kodzie — wszystkie ADRy, plany, decyzje architektoniczne są publiczne w docs/.
ZASADY
Czego trzymamy się.
-
Honest about gaps.
Publiczny scorecard pokazuje co działa, co w toku, co planowane, co świadomie poza zakresem. Bez SaaS-owego "wszystko możliwe!". Tabela jest żywa.
-
Framework-free domain.
Warstwa domenowa ma zero importów infrastruktury. Wymuszane runtime. Domena żyje własnym życiem.
-
Plugin, nie fork.
Każdy adapter kompiluje się przeciwko stabilnemu SDK. Bez patchy do core'a, bez carrying forka.
-
Real tests.
Testcontainers harness ships jako test-kit. Real Postgres, real Redis, real PrestaShop. Co przechodzi w testach, działa w produkcji.
-
Own your data.
Self-hosted. Apache 2.0. Twój kod, Twoje dane klientów, Twój hosting, Twoja decyzja co dalej.
Zobacz kod, oceń sam.
Wszystko publiczne. Apache 2.0. ADRy w docs/architecture/adrs/.